Propane or Electric water heater
We recently acquired a 2014 fifth wheel.
During the walk around, the tech showed us it had switches for gas and electric water heaters.
He said the electric heated faster, but over a longer period we may want to use propane.
This weekend was our first trip. We set up, and I click on the electric water heater. We had ample hot water.
In my mind I am thinking, "electricity is included in my nightly rate, propane is not." So I left it on electric with no issues.
Do you have a preference?
Any advantage to one or the other?
Obviously if we were boondocking it would be propane. This was a 50 amp site though.
